Visitor policy — shared lab, Wrenfield Campus. Visitors to the Bay 2 lab, shared with the Osperly diagnostics team, must be escorted at all times. Log every visitor at the facilities desk before entry. No visitor badges open the lab doors directly; escorts badge them through. If the escort lacks lab access, facilities staff may admit the party once, using the keypad on the service entrance. The current keypad code is below.

staff pass of tajog-bahap = bdg-GTUUI-82661

Mergekit's dedupe endpoint takes a batch of customer records and hands back cluster suggestions — think of it as a matchmaking service for duplicates. Plugins can tune the fuzziness with the threshold parameter, though we'd suggest starting at the default before getting clever. Every request routes through our internal Cluster Arbiter service, which needs authentication. For plugin development against the sandbox, use the key shown below.

API key for kahop-fawip: qvz23-AHYlCVCi2JKvw2xa3Qz34iE

## Local Setup

The Gildhall seat-map renderer needs Node 20 and a local Postgres instance holding venue layouts for the Orpheline Theatre dataset. Clone the repo, run `npm install`, then `npm run seed` to load sample halls and pricing tiers. The renderer itself serves on port 4100 and only reads from the layouts schema; no write credentials are required. Note for review: seed data contains no patron records. Point the app at the database using the connection string below.

database URL for bahop-yagep: mssql://sildor_svc:35ha7jz@db-fb6d.nelvrodyn.example:5432/casath

The nightly inventory reconciliation job in Stockmere silently discards adjustment records emitted by third-party plugins when the record's schema version exceeds the core's pinned version. No error is raised; the deltas simply vanish from the final ledger. Plugin authors: until the fix lands, pin your adapter to schema v4 and avoid batch sizes above 500. We've prepared a patched reconciler that logs and quarantines mismatched records instead. Please validate your plugins against the build identified by the token below.

build token for tawif-bahip: htk31_68bba16e1afabfef4ecc69408c06f16